The term \u201chybrid\u201d is generally understood as an object made from two or more different elements. Hybrid composite materials are defined as composites consisting of at least two dissimilar materials embedded in either a thermosetting or thermoplastic polymer matrix. What makes these materials so unique that intensive research is undertaken into their design and manufacture?
